IF THE COMPLAINT IS NOT FILLED WITHIN 45 DAYS OF RECEIPT OF INTIMATION THAT THE DEBTOR HAS REFUSED TO ACCEPT LEGAL NOTICE. CAN A COMPLAINT BE FILLED AFTERWARDS.
ajay sethi
(Expert) 14 March 2012
repeated query already replied .
you can do so along with application for condonation of delay

Dear Mr. Sameer,
This query has been answered by the experts umpteen times.Whether the notice is received or not you have to file within 45 days of the date of the notice.After 45 days you can place the circumstances for the delay before the Magistrate,but it is the discretion of the Magistrate to accept or not.
